Furthermore, you can export your textures as PBR maps, which can then be transferred to another editor. This program makes it very simple to texture a model while it is being sculpted. 3DCoat is a program that provides users with a user-friendly interface and a large selection of modern and convenient texturing and painting tools. It includes a large selection of realistic textures that have been specifically designed for 3D, as well as numerous modern and convenient texturing and painting tools. Depth, Opacity, Roughness, and other properties can be found at the top of the interface in the top panel. You can sculpt, model, create UVs, and render in this space.
